1. 下载并解压 OneAPM iOS SDK
下载最新版本的 iOS SDK。在安装步骤页的第一项输入项目名称,点击提交,记下随后出现的 Token。
2. 添加 OneAPM Framework 至 Xcode 项目中
解压 SDK,并将「OneAPM.framework」文件夹从 Finder 中拖拽至 Xcode 项目中(悬停至导航窗口的项目中)。出现提示窗口时,选择「Copy items into destination…」和「Create folder references…」。
3. 在 Linker Settings 中添加以下 5 个 Libraries
在项目导航窗口内点击你的 Project,并选中你的 App,然后选择「Build Phases」选项卡。打开「Link Binary with Libraries」列表。点击添加:
- SystemConfiguration.framework
- CoreTelephony.framework
- CoreData.framework
- libz.dylib
- libstdc++.dylib
4.启动 SDK
- 在项目文件
[app_name]-Prefix.pch
(通常在文件夹「Support Files」中)中,引入 OneAPM 头文件:
import <OneAPM/OneAPM.h>
- 在文件
AppDelegate.m
中添加如下代码,并确保它在
application:didFinishLaunchingWithOptions
的第一行中。
[OneAPM startWithApplicationToken:@"<generate app token by creating a name above>"];
5. 运行应用程序
Clean Project,并重新在模拟器或设备中启动应用程序,开始应用性能管理。
6. 重启
请静候 1分钟,等待应用程序向 OneAPM 发送应用程序性能数据,即可开始使用 OneAPM 应用性能管理功能。